**Release Checklist — Item 7: Profile Store Sharding Cutover**

Confirm the Ostermill user-profile store has completed its shard migration before enabling write traffic on the new ring. All sixteen shards must report `ready` in the Carillon console, and the dual-write comparator should show under 0.01% divergence for 24 hours. Future maintainers: do not skip the comparator window, even under schedule pressure. Record the cutover in the ledger alongside the build token that follows.

pipeline stamp: htk9_17223437d

Quick recap for branch managers: the new reseller tiers (Bronze, Copper, Summit) kick off next quarter. Margins are a touch tighter at Bronze, but Summit partners get co-op marketing funds and early access to the Stonebridge range. Onboarding packs are nearly done — Tilda Marchent is finishing the training deck. Biggest debate was whether to let resellers sell online; we parked that for now. There's one sensitive bit from the meeting we're sharing only with you lot, noted just below.

management briefing: Headcount on the Belix team goes from 60 to 93 by the end of November. Gross margin on Belix came in at 23 percent against a plan of 47 percent.

# Service Accounts: String Extraction

The `extract-i18n` script pulls translatable strings from all Bramblewick repos and pushes them to the Glossa service. It runs under the `i18n-extractor` service account. Do not run it under your personal account; Glossa rate-limits individual users aggressively. The account has write access to the staging catalog only. Set the token in your shell before invoking the script. The current staging token is below.

API key for kahap-kafog: zpat15_6qzxZ7YR8aDwjmp

Q: Why does the SpoolHart microservice hold jobs in memory instead of persisting immediately? A: Deliberate. Persisting every job caused disk contention on shared print nodes, so we batch-flush every 200ms. Reviewers should reject PRs that add per-job writes. Also note: the retry queue is bounded at 1,000 entries; overflow drops oldest jobs by design, with a metric emitted. If a change touches flush timing, require a load test against the Harlowe staging cluster. The full design rationale lives on the internal page below:

wiki page, kahog-hahig: https://vault.zemvargrid.internal/display/deploy/repo/settings/merge_requests/job/settings/6f3b933774dbc5320a4daa18